A Prestigious Honor: Allstate NACDA Good Works Team
The Allstate NACDA Good Works Team is a prestigious recognition that celebrates college athletes who have demonstrated an extraordinary commitment to community service, leadership, and inspiring others through their positive actions. It is one of the most distinguished honors in collegiate athletics, and the selection to this team is a direct reflection of an athlete’s contributions both on and off the field.
